Targeted Genome Profiling in Patients with Advanced Hepatocellular Carcinoma Treated with Sorafenib
( Wonseok Kang ),( Kyung Kim ),( Woong Yang Park ),( Joon Hyeok Lee ),( Ho Yeong Lim ),( Jeeyun Lee ),( Yong Han Paik ) 대한간학회 2017 춘·추계 학술대회 (KASL) Vol.2017 No.1
Aims: Sorafenib is the only approved targeted agent as first-line treatment for advanced hepatocellular carcinoma (HCC). Unfortunately, many HCC patients are initially not responsive to sorafenib. Due to anatomic limitations and underlying liver dysfunction, genomic studies of HCC patients have not been actively pursued yet compared to other solid tumors; especially, in sorafenib-treated subset. In this study, we have retrospectively identified advanced HCC patients who had archival tumor tissues available for targeted genomic sequencing and who had been treated with sorafenib. Methods: We performed targeted genomic profiling for 381 cancer-related genes from 42 HCC (32 hepatitis B virus-related, 1 alcohol-related, 7 unknown) patients treated with sorafenib at Samsung Medical Center, Seoul, Korea from July 2008 to October 2013. We excluded 2 patients who were lost to follow up for evaluation of treatment response to sorafenib. Results: Of the 40 patients, there were 5 confirmed PRs, 7 SDs, and 28 PDs. In 40 patients, there were 6 CDKN2B amplifications, 4 NTRK1 amplifications, 2 MET amplifications, 2 FGF19 amplifications, 2 CCND1 amplifications, 1 EGFR amplification, 1 FGF23 amplification and 1 CCNE1 amplification. In cell cycle-related genes, those patients with aberrations were less likely to respond to sorafenib. Of note, two patients whose tumor had CCND1 amplifications had de novo resistance to sorafenib. Conclusions: Our study demonstrates inter-patient heterogeneity in advanced HCC patients and the role of cell cycle-associated genes in resistance mechanism to sorafenib is being investigated.
MILITARY Application through Innovative Case Study of FinTech Company
Wonseok Kang J-INSTITUTE 2020 International Journal of Military Affairs Vol.5 No.2
Purpose: This study aims to explore a new market called fintech, a combination of finance and technology; analyze Toss Corporation s innovation strategy, which secured high innovation performance and market share; and present ideas that can be applied to the military based on a simple remittance technology. Method: To analyze Toss s management strategy, we examined its profit-making model that helped maintain a competitive advantage and analyzed the market. In addition, the new innovative technologies for the promo-tion of fintech enterprises and security of the remittance technology were analyzed, along with applicable im-provements. Results: Toss maximized user convenience with its innovative “remittance technology” and achieved low-cost, high-efficiency promotion through Social Network Services. It has also proven to be a very safe system through its innovative security features that can also be applied to military organizations. On the system side, a user-centered security regulation and system construction method that combines security enhancement and conven-ience through the need for a more convenient working environment, the applicability of bio-certification systems, and security accountability were proposed. Conclusion: The analysis of Toss s innovation strategy shows that in order to succeed, a company must either explore new markets through idea development and innovation or provide customized services in a fully special-ized user-friendly manner. The military also needs to take immediate and flexible action, such as continuing to find ways to reduce inefficiency due to various security regulations and corresponding materials through such case studies.

This study aims to identify the relationship between the satisfaction with training, work engagement, and turnover intention from the various aspects of the work and learning in a dual system. The study found that the satisfaction of learning workers who participated in education and training programs through the work and learning dual system shows a statistically significant static( + ) effect on the work engagement, and statically significant negative(-) effects on turnover intention. The result proved that the statistically significant effect on work engagement resulted from the work and learning dual system which also made the statistically significant negative(-) effect on the turnover intention. The mediated effect of the work engagement between the satisfaction with training and training and the turnover intention of learning workers was a statistically significant static( + ) effect. In conclusion, this paper presented academic and practical implications drawn based on the result of research and also stated suggestions regarding future research.

In this paper, we reconstructed the R&D competition of two firms into a probabilistic model of patent acquisition using game theory, and we conducted sensitivity analysis with respect to the probability of the firm’s patent acquisition and the change in the probability of imitation. This study categorized the expected profit of the two competing firms and the change in the R&D incentives by scenario, proposing an advantageous competition strategy for each firm that is competing in a symmetric or an asymmetric R&D environment. As a result, the comparison between the symmetric R&D competition model and the asymmetric R&D competition model shows that the firm with a comparative advantage has a higher incentive to invest in R&D in a symmetric R&D environment, and a symmetric R&D investment would put them in an advantageous position. On the other hand, the firms without a comparative advantage would have a higher incentive to invest in an asymmetric R&D investment model regardless of the probability of patent acquisition, which makes them strategically advantageous to engage in an asymmetric R&D competition.
